Episode: 618. Elizabeth I: The Shadow of the Tower (Part 3)
The hosts described it as the Tudor bestseller, noting its full historic title and its role as a foundational text on English martyrs.
So that was the Tudor number one bestseller, the thrillingly titled Acts and Monuments of These Latter and Perilous Days, Touching Matters of the Church. And it was by an unusually forensic and judicious historian, John Fox, a man of Lincolnshire, hence the accent.
Fox's Book of Martyrs, as its name suggests, there are lots of people who will be prepared to go to the stake.
Fox's Book of Martyrs ... the great tyranny of Bloody Mary's reign.
